A proportion is two ratios that are not equal.

Respuesta :

tolaosunrinde
tolaosunrinde tolaosunrinde
  • 01-03-2020

Answer: False

Step-by-step explanation:

If the ratios are equal, the proportion is true. If not, the proportion is false. Thus, for it to be a proportion, two ratios are equal.
